The Great Beguinage
Another must-see is the Groot Begijnhof, a UNESCO World Heritage Site. It's a beautifully preserved beguinage, a traditional community for unmarried women, and it's a short walk from Oude Markt. The beguinage, with its charming houses and tranquil atmosphere, provides a lovely escape from the busy city. It's a great spot to wander around, relax, and soak up the unique atmosphere. It’s an example of historic architecture that's also a peaceful haven within the city. You'll feel as though you've stepped back in time. You can take your time to admire the architecture, listen to the bells, and enjoy the serenity. Many of the buildings are still private residences, which adds to the allure, helping to preserve the original character of the area.

Getting Around
Leuven is a very walkable city, and Oude Markt is easily accessible. You can arrive by train, as the Leuven train station is close to the city center. From there, it's a short walk to Oude Markt. Walking is the best way to explore the area. You can take your time, discover hidden gems, and soak up the atmosphere. If you're coming from further away, you can also use public transport. Leuven has a good bus network. If you're bringing a car, be aware that parking in the city center can be tricky. Look for parking garages or parking areas on the outskirts of the city and walk from there. Cycling is also a popular way to get around Leuven, as it has many bike paths.
